Priit Kazesalu is an Estonian IT engineer and one of the original developers of Skype's platform code. His technical expertise contributed significantly to the creation of the VoIP service that gained immense popularity worldwide. Kazesalu's work at Skype has made him a notable figure in Estonia's tech community, inspiring future generations of engineers and entrepreneurs.
